Exports by Country

The United States (X units) was the main destination for machine tools for working stone exports from Canada, accounting for a approx. 99% share of total exports.

From 2012 to 2021, the average annual rate of growth in terms of volume to the United States amounted to +32.5%.

In value terms, the United States ($X) also remains the key foreign market for machine-tools for working stone, ceramics, and concrete exports from Canada.

From 2012 to 2021, the average annual growth rate of value to the United States totaled +28.2%.

Imports by Country

China (X units), Italy (X units) and the United States (X units) were the main suppliers of machine tools for working stone imports to Canada, together accounting for 92% of total imports. These countries were followed by Germany and Spain, which together accounted for a further 3.9%.

From 2012 to 2021,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the main suppliers, was attained by Spain (with a CAGR of +16.0%), while imports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Italy ($X) constituted the largest supplier of machine-tools for working stone, ceramics, and concrete to Canada, comprising 55%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by the United States ($X), with a 13% share of total imports. It was followed by China, with a 10% share.

From 2012 to 2021, the average annual growth rate of value from Italy amounted to +9.7%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: the United States (-7.8% per year) and China (+4.9% per year).

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) :

What are the largest markets for machine-tools for working stone, ceramics, and concrete in the world?
+
The countries with the highest volumes of consumption in 2021 were China, Nigeria and the United States, with a combined 38% share of global consumption.
What are the largest producers of machine-tools for working stone, ceramics, and concrete in the world?
+
The country with the largest volume of machine tools for working stone production was China, comprising approx. 40% of total volume. Moreover, machine tools for working stone production in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est producer, Italy, twofold. The third position in this ranking was taken by Japan, with a 6.5% share.
